Description

Short title: Attorney General v Multon.

Plaintiff(s): Sir John Banks, kt (Attorney - General), Sir John Baker, kt, Robert Hodges, John Hodges, and his wife Mary -, by information.

Defendant(s): Robert Multon, Sir Thomas Walsingham, kt, Sir John Sedley, kt and Bart.

Subject of depositions: Right and title to the manor of East Peckham (Kent) (formerly belonging to Sir Thomas Wyatt attainted), and the manor of Hunton (Kent), the manors of Bempsted and West Farleigh, and lands in Teston, Loose, and Marden (Kent), etc. Value, etc. Survey.

County/place: Kent.

Date of commission: 28 November 1637.

Additional information: interrogatories and depositions taken 16 and 17 January 1638 at Maidstone.

Deponent(s): Richard Kilborne; Hugh Lake; John Webbe (2); Francis Wyatt; Mary Tufton; John Holden; Stephen Gibbon; John Dorkin; John Cleeve; William Holcombe (2); John Nethersole.
